How can list the field RATE in wage type reports
Thanks to all for answers! Does it exist a standard report that shows the field "RTE"? I did review PC00_M99_CLGV09, PC00_M99_CLGA09 and PC00_M99_CWTR and only show "AMT" and "NUM".

Hi Jorge,
You can use program RPCJDPF0 and specify RTE in the search for field In other data tabs and wagetype in the specifics select options as well as select the list radiobutton in the display check tab.
this is not the most user friendly SAP standard report I have come across but it will output the rate value of any wagetype in RT table. Although French specific it will work with other molga's grouped employees.

If you move the rate to num or amt field and add the w/t to a second one, you would be able to use PC00_M99_CWTR to display the second w/t.
Any way, what is the purpose of reporting a w/t with rate only. If it is being used as a valuation basis for another w/t, the latter w/t could be reported with rate, num, and amt, as in the case of a remuneration statement. If you are using form editor PE51 or HRFORMS for rem stmt, the form can be configured for this display based on ev.cl (in Australian payroll ev.cl 02 is used for this purpose).

Use an "Information WT" to hold the Rate in it's NUM or AMT field, create a Custom Report, or buy a Third Party solution such as EasyReporter.
